Paola Borganti
and Giulio Giurato got their piano degree in 1986 at the Conservatories
of Music in Ferrara and Bologna.
They had the opportunity
to specialize with great musicians such as Jörg Demus, Alexander Lonquich
and Sergio Perticaroli in outstanding foundations. They trained as a piano
duet with Giovanna Musiani and Boris Bekhterev and attended specialized
classes held by Bruno Canino and Antonio Ballista.
They got several
prizes both as solist and in many chamber music ensembles and in 1995 they
got prize at National Piano Competition “Riviera della Versilia” and at
International Competition “Citta' di Lodi”.
The claimed “Schubertiadi”,
performed at Quartet Society of Vicenza, Bologna University and at the
Pinacoteca Nazionale of Bologna, is a successful example of the cooperation,
started in 1996 between Giulio Giurato and Jörg Demus, that inspired
the duo Borganti – Giurato.
Appreciated teachers
at music secondary school and at music academy, Paola Borganti and Giulio
Giurato have successful been playing together for almost 25 years, performing
in the most known Italian towns, and particularly playing French composers
and classical Austrian/German piano four-hands repertoire (such as Mozart,
Schubert, Mendelssohn and Brahms), masterpieces such as Schubert’s Fantasy
in F minor, Ravel’s Ma Mere l’Oye, Rachmaninov’s Six Pieces op. 11, Gershwin’s
Cuban Ouverture and Rhapsody in Blue.
This world premiere
recording about four-hands original and transcribed music by Marco Enrico
Bossi uses printed first editions and unpublished manuscripts, reviewed
by the interpreters, who have used orchestral original scores too.

Dedicated to George Gershwin
Amazing
and inexhaustible pianist, clever composer (self-taught man from experience)
influenced by the kaleidoscope of cultures and races in New York in early
‘900, George Gershwin is without dubt one of the most important musicians
of America and of all musical learned outline of the XXth century.
The
sweeping success who made him a multi-millionaire at not even thirthy years
old didn’t stop him to search a personal style that walks across symphonic
music (the half-jazz little orchestra of Rhapsody in Blue and the big orchestra
of Concert in F and An American in Paris), through the many inspired and
famous Songs (annualy performed in historical musicals) til his masterpiece
Porgy and Bess, the folk-opera that opened a new and unique way of writing
music, soon interrupted by the serious disease that prematurely broke off
his life at only 39. George Gershwin is one of the most loved musicians
still today, in smoky pubs and in Concert Halls, one of the very few who
approaches both jazz and classical music lovers.
This
contamination probably is the fascination of his art.
